#1b8242 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1b8242 is composed of 10.6% red, 51% green and 25.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 79.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 49.2% yellow and 49% black. It has a hue angle of 142.7 degrees, a saturation of 65.6% and a lightness of 30.8%. #1b8242 color hex could be obtained by blending #36ff84 with #000500. Closest websafe color is: #339933.

#1b8242 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1b8242 has RGB values of R:27, G:130, B:66 and CMYK values of C:0.79, M:0, Y:0.49, K:0.49. Its decimal value is 1802818.
